Course Details
• Advanced Inventory Management in Healthcare: This unit will cover the latest techniques and technologies for managing medical supplies, ensuring optimal stock levels, and reducing wastage.
• Procurement and Supply Chain Management: Students will learn about strategic sourcing, contract management, and supply chain optimization in the medical field.
• Logistics Technology and Systems: This unit will explore the role of technology in medical logistics, including warehouse management systems, transportation management systems, and data analytics.
• Quality Control and Regulatory Compliance: Students will learn about the importance of quality control in medical logistics and how to ensure regulatory compliance in areas such as pharmaceuticals and medical devices.
• Disaster Preparedness and Emergency Response: This unit will cover best practices for disaster preparedness and emergency response in medical logistics, including supply chain continuity planning and emergency procurement strategies.
• Lean and Six Sigma in Healthcare Logistics: Students will learn how to apply Lean and Six Sigma principles to improve efficiency, reduce waste, and enhance patient care in medical logistics operations.
• Strategic Planning and Leadership: This unit will explore the role of strategic planning and leadership in medical logistics, including how to develop and implement effective strategies, build high-performing teams, and manage change.
• Global Health and Medical Logistics: Students will learn about the unique challenges and opportunities of medical logistics in a global context, including cultural awareness, international regulations, and global supply chain management.
